However, it is not their first European knockout clash during Mikel Arteta's Arsenal reign.
The Gunners boss will be hoping for a different outcome this time around, though.
His side twice let a lead slip across the two legs of their Europa League last 16 tie back in 2023.
Arsenal were ultimately beaten 5-3 on penalties in north London following a 5-5 draw on aggregate.

Gabriel Martinelli's missed spot-kick proved to be the difference from 12 yards.
The Gunners had taken a lead in the first leg in Portugal before going on to draw 2-2.
They also scored first at home only for Pedro Goncalves to lob Aaron Ramsdale from just inside the Arsenal half.

Arsenal eye last four
Arsenal fans will be hoping Kardashian is far from the Emirates Stadium this week as they eye a second consecutive semi-final appearance.
The Gunners lead 1-0 from last week's first leg in Portugal after Kai Havertz's stoppage time winner.
A victory over Sporting will set up a last four meeting with either Barcelona or Atletico Madrid.

Arsenal can call on an impressive record against their opponents, who have never beaten them in 90 minutes.
Their only defeat across eight previous matches was their penalty shootout defeat three years ago.
